Overview: A licensed engineer in a managerial position that is responsible for project successes. Leads multiple project teams in planning, coordinating and administering respective projects through all phases of development. Possesses leadership and communication skills, a flexible attitude, ability to solve problems creatively and the ability to manage effective client relationships. Embraces the firm’s values by personally influencing client service, innovation and communication. Responsibilities: Manages multiple structural project team efforts to facilitate effective execution of project design, delivery of implementation documents, and construction administration. Including efforts for post-occupancy evaluation and sharing/harvesting lessons learned and project impact. Acts as client contact point, strengthening connections with clients through an understanding of their project needs and progress Exercises communication skills on critical issues through the scope of the project. Manages and oversees implementation documents, discussion of project technical issues, and project coordination with other disciplines. Works with project teams to establish design solutions that can be technically implemented within the constraints of the project goals, budgets, available time and within local ordinances and codes Collaborates on all phases of the design process from kickoff to construction administration. Attends on-site visits and field reviews as necessary. Responsible for detailed code analysis, structural analysis and calculations, and quality of implementation documents. Delegates tasks to project team and holds team members accountable for completion. Reviews engineering work and implementation documents for accuracy and completeness Manages and supervises project team interactions both internally and with other project participants Provides teams guidance and motivation for performance Participates in project team’s self-evaluation to distill and distribute lessons learned Appropriately applies products and materials according to HKS standards, helps to define best practice and quality expectations Integrates HKS expertise and innovation in all projects, while actively seeking opportunities to incorporate HKS best practices, sustainable design solutions, subject matter expertise, and resources strategically and efficiently for the client, user and community Travel will be required
